Do You Feel Bad For Killa B?

I personally feel bad for Ben Saunders. He was starting to climb the ladder as far as competition went. I mean he had a shitty performance against Swick, but then he had a really impressive performance against Marcus Davis. He was about to fight his third real threat in Martin Kampmann and now the Hitman has pulled out due to a large cut above his right eye.

Now Jake Ellenberger is going to be the replacement and I have a lot of respect for him/like him/anticipate watching him grow, but I feel like it's sort of a step down for Killa B. I mean, Saunders has come a long way from fighting people like Ryan Thomas and Brandon Wolff. I just thought this was going to be another nice fight to add to his resume that might push him closer to title contention. Now, I feel like a victory (if he gets a victory) won't mean as much.
